Reasons why cats lick their fur frequently

The reasons why cats lick their hair frequently:
1. Cats like to take care of their hair. They will clean their hair and remove dirt from the hair by licking their hair. Make hair cleaner.
2. When cats feel emotionally stressed, they will also lick their fur to relieve their emotions and release stress.
3. When a cat is infected with parasites and has itchy skin, it will lick the affected area non-stop. You should take it to a pet hospital for treatment as soon as possible.
4. In summer, cats will lick their fur to dissipate heat. In winter, cats will also lick their fur to make their fur fluffy to keep warm.
